Our comment from TraTraTravel about The Wild Source:
The Wild Source, based in Golden, Colorado, is an exceptional travel agency that specializes in organizing unforgettable African safari experiences. With a strong commitment to conservation, they seamlessly combine wildlife viewing with local community empowerment while offering tailored itineraries to suit individual preferences.
Many travelers rave about their experiences with The Wild Source, highlighting numerous positive aspects:
- Expert Guidance: Clients praised the team's knowledgeable guides, many of whom are biologists, for their profound understanding of wildlife behavior and ability to enhance the safari experience with insightful commentary.
- Seamless Planning: From the initial inquiry to the final details, users noted the meticulous planning and attention to detail that made their trips smooth and enjoyable. Emily and her team received specific commendations for their patience, efficiency, and responsiveness to all questions.
- Diverse Accommodations: The Wild Source carefully selects diverse camps and lodges, ranging from luxury tented camps to more rustic options, all while ensuring guests experience comfort and quality service.
- Exceptional Experiences: Travelers reported life-changing encounters with wildlife, from witnessing the Great Migration to intimate interactions with local cultures. Many enjoyed unique opportunities like participating in conservation efforts or exploring off-the-beaten-path areas.
- Personalized Itineraries: Customized itineraries allowed clients to focus on their specific interests, whether that was tracking big cats or experiencing local traditions.
While the vast majority of feedback has been overwhelmingly positive, a few travelers mentioned minor concerns, such as dealing with unexpected weather conditions or local travel logistics. However, these issues were generally addressed efficiently by The Wild Source's dedicated staff.
Overall, The Wild Source is highly recommended for anyone seeking a remarkable safari adventure, characterized by remarkable service, knowledgeable guides, and a commitment to responsible tourism.

Fantastic experience: This January/Feb 2025, my husband, daughter and I traveled to Botswana (Okavango Delta) and Rwanda (Volcanos National Park area) with The Wild Source. We travel often, and this was truly one of the most exciting and seamless trips we have taken abroad. At all transport/transfer points, friendly guides were there to greet us and get us where we needed to go. We stayed in three camps in the Okavango Delta - Okavango Origins, Kwara, and Mekete. Each camp was unique and offered dramatically different and diverse looks at the Delta! Okavango Origins was the true safari experience!! We stayed in clean, spacious, well equipped tents that included queen bed, storage for luggage, and bathroom with working sink, toilet and shower. We loved this camp because it was remote and full of wildlife. The staff at this camp is amazing. All have grown up in the area and are proud of their lands and extremely knowledgeable about the entire ecosystem! They also give back to their local villages and provide employment. Our guide (Diesel) and tracker (Chocolate) were truly experts, who made it their mission to give us exciting safaris and plenty of time with each animal sighting for photography and observation. Meals in the evening included guests and staff and there was always lively and interesting conversation. Kwara camp had the most luxurious accommodations. Each guest has a bungalow with a living room, bedroom, large bathroom with tub and shower, great storage, and full deck with outside shower….all overlooking a beautiful lake with hippos, baboons, vervet monkeys, and other wildlife within view. Breakfast is outside by the fire every morning, and lunch and dinner are outdoors under beautiful awnings. Public space includes an outdoor covered lounge and library. Meals here also included staff and again, lots of lively, interesting discussions. It was at Kwara that we got a good look at lions and also an evening boat ride through the Delta that was outstanding!! We also tried the Mokoro (traditional canoes) there. Camp Mekete is only accessible by helicopter, so that was another adventure. The accommodations there are a hybrid of the other two camps…more tent like, but inside, more like a bungalow. Very comfortable. This camp is in the bottom of the Delta and very flat so the landscape is quite different. Use of helicopters allowed us to add some extra tours…a favorite was a visit to Elephant Havens, an elephant orphanage and rescue! That was outstanding! Mekete also had a massage therapist available and after many days in jeeps, that was a wonderful surprise! Then it was on to Rwanda where our guide (Amon) gave us a brief tour of Kigali, and then we headed up to the Volcano National Park area to do gorilla trekking and golden monkey trekking! Unlike the safari camps of Botswana, here we stayed at Bishop House…a large home converted into a lovely hotel. It was perfect, and restful. The trekking experiences are coordinated through the National Park, and are organized, adventurous and amazing. Again, The Wild Source proved its efficiency- we still had our driver/guide, Amon, to get us everywhere we needed to be, we had our permits, and it was smooth going! And of course the gorillas and monkeys did not disappoint!!!! I FULLY recommend The Wild Source and look forward to traveling with them again!!!

Fantastic experience: I recently went on a 10-day Great Migration and Big Cats safari in Tanzania with Wild Source. For true wildlife lovers, this was an amazing safari experience. I have been on two other safaris and so have a base for comparison. Wild Source provides an authentic wildlife viewing education and experience. We did not lose precious viewing time to staying in camp for lunches and naps. We were in the bush with our box lunches, covering as much territory as possible for wildlife viewing. Wildlife viewing is directed by their professional, experienced guides/biologists. We did not view wildlife with multiple other safari operators and vehicles. During a day, we maybe encountered one or two other vehicles. Our viewings were accomplished through the keen eyes of our guide and not radio alerts and directions. We learned so much about the behavior of the animals and birds and their overall relationship to their environs. All of this was accomplished without disturbance to the wildlife or the environment. Our last camp was Njozi, a Wild Source camp that employs local biologists doing research on Big Cats. Our wildlife biologist/guide and the staff treated us like family. Our accommodations were very comfortable, the food beyond amazing and the opportunity to learn from the researchers was ever present at dinner and the campfires. This is a proud company with a commitment to wildlife, the environment, research and local ownership of the safari experience. If you want an off-the-beaten path experience, this is the number one company for you.

Fantastic experience: We stayed at Njosi camp for 6 nights in late February, 2021. The Njosi camp is known for high quality guides and good wildlife sightings, and one of the few camps (if not the only one) that is co-owned by Tanzanian guides, which is what attracted us. The camp advertises it's 'for wildlife enthusiasts' but it was extremely comfortable and the food was a pleasant surprise. They even put hot water bottles in the bed for comfort throughout the cooler nights and bring you rubber boots if it rains. The lodge's tents are so-called Meru style and almost new, and well equipped with a big very comfortable bed, more electrical outlets than the typical hotel room, and ample space inside the tent considering it includes an ensuite bathroom and dressing area. Everything about the layout is very well designed, including the location of light switches, so no fumbling for those at night. Filtered water bottles are provided for brushing teeth and washing faces. The shower is a 'bucket' style typical of mobile camps. If you're unsure about what a bucket shower is, you should google it so you know what you're in for. Note that the water at Njozi is super soft, so it might feel like the shower hasn't removed all the soap. The large dining tent splits the camp so all tents are close to it and to the central firepit and cocktails. Massai tribesmen escort you to your tent after dark and before sunrise, since wildlife is nearby. All the staff were delightful and getting to know them provided a more genuine safari experience. The camp's southern location is a well chosen quiet spot; unlike some other camps we've heard about in the crowded Ndutu area, at Njozi we didn't hear any generators or noise from neighbouring camps. Instead, we heard wildlife at night, which is abundant and nearby -- one morning just minutes from the camp we saw lions trying to ambush some wildebeest (but a few cubs spoiled it). The Ndutu area is famous for the calving season and mega herds around Jan-March and for its lion prides year round. It's located in the Ngorongoro Conservation Area (NCA) so off-roading is permitted (unlike the Serengeti National Park, where it is not). Our safari jeep was a Landcruiser pop up (as opposed to open-sided jeeps with covered canvas tops). Pop ups work just as well for photography as open-sided jeeps; if you're too short to shoot while standing you can stand on the seats. Like most safari jeeps, they had electrical charging outlets installed for cameras. There are pros and cons of both pop ups and open-sided jeeps, but neither is a 'bad' option in the Serengeti. The owner, Bill Given, has personally put together a number of those trips for us (which involves lots of emailing back and forth to get the mix of camps and dates just right -- by now we have some strong feelings on what we want) The philosophy of Wild Source prioritizes wildlife experiences, really getting to closely observe animal behavior and interaction, rather than just ticking off "Big Five" sightings or lounging in overly luxurious camps. As their "legendary" Masai guide, Ping, in Kenya, puts it: "I'd rather give you a some experiences you'll remember for the rest of your life". (and that he has, along with the others of the local Wild Source guides...) Wild Source co-owns three excellent camps with their top local owner/guides in Tanzania, Kenya, and Botswana -- we have had several wonderful private safaris based at these camps -- but they also have first hand knowledge of all the other safari areas and facilities, and are sensitive to issues of cost/benefit balancing. Finally, the logistical planning that goes into one of these trips can be daunting: multiple bush plane flights, transfers within cities and in the bush, border crossings, etc -- and I can say that Wild Source's attention to these details has resulted in smooth journeys for us and confidence that they "have our back" around any problems that might arise in this sometimes chaotic part of the world I can recommend The Wild Source without reservation for first-time or repeat safari travelers.
